I took my Wizard/Rogue from NWN into Undermountain yesterday. I also ran him through my "mini-Mod" to give him a couple of extra levels for EoU. Everything worked fine and he got some nice equipment from Durnan. Then I tried to Import him back into my NWN game and got the message that he was rejected because he had items not allowed by server. [img]graemlins/crying.gif[/img]

Alright, I admit that trying to sneak the Staff of Power into the end of Chapter One may be a bit extreme, but ya can't blame a guy for trying.

I realize I will have to drop or lose several of his items before returning to Chapter One, but could there also be a problem with my levels? He was 7(W)/1(R) when I left and is now 8/3. Will that work, or are those levels too high also?

You can easily fix this by doing 2 things:

1. Playing your OC as a multi game (click on multiplayer) and tick off the Item Level Restrictions box. You can play your singleplayer game as a multi game if you want. You may want to put a password on your server though, just so other people don't drop in.

OR..

2. Put this line under "Game Options" in your nwplayer.ini file in your main NWN folder:

Single Player ItemLevelRestrictions=0

That'll fix your problem. Levels have nothing to do with it - you can start the NWN OC at Level 20 if you wanted to. [img]smile.gif[/img]

Thanks for the tips, Memnoch. [img]graemlins/thumbsup.gif[/img]

Inserting the code didn't work for some reason, but "turning off" the Item Level Restriction did. [img]graemlins/yippee.gif[/img] Not only did this allow me to bring in my character at slightly higher levels, my henchman {Daelan Red Tiger} had no problem with the "new, improved version" and did NOT go hostile.
